Plaintain Lily. Fragrant, bluish, tall flowers in the late summer/autumn. Attractive cream edged green leaves. Max Height 60cm. Max Spread 60cm. Flowers August. Partial shade. Hardy. Back-fill with soil mixed with peat substitute and a suitable fertiliser.
